Ionic v1企业版应用程序不再安装在iOS上
我有一个Ionic v1应用程序,它是在Ionic 2出现之前为iOS开发的。我使用Xcode将该应用程序归档以供企业发行,因此可以将其安装在设备上进行测试。这一切都很好,直到上周某个时候,我们注意到该应用程序将不再安装在我们的iOS设备上 现在的情况是,您可以单击Safari中的相同链接,将相同的.ipa文件下载到以前安装的相同设备上,它将开始下载到主屏幕,然后当它达到100%时,进度轮消失,但图标保持黑暗。点击图标会出现以下错误:Ionic v1企业版应用程序不再安装在iOS上,ios,ionic-framework,ionic-v1,Ios,Ionic Framework,Ionic V1,我有一个Ionic v1应用程序,它是在Ionic 2出现之前为iOS开发的。我使用Xcode将该应用程序归档以供企业发行,因此可以将其安装在设备上进行测试。这一切都很好,直到上周某个时候,我们注意到该应用程序将不再安装在我们的iOS设备上 现在的情况是,您可以单击Safari中的相同链接,将相同的.ipa文件下载到以前安装的相同设备上,它将开始下载到主屏幕,然后当它达到100%时,进度轮消失,但图标保持黑暗。点击图标会出现以下错误: 无法安装“应用程序名称” 请稍后再试。 我试过 将my I
无法安装“应用程序名称”
请稍后再试。
我试过
- 将my Ionic CLI更新至最新版本
- 安装Ionic-v1工具包
- 更新了所有NPM包
- 运行npm审核修复程序
- 修复了一些关于部署目标、图标大小等方面的Xcode警告(过去它们从来都不重要)
- 完全卸下iOS平台并重新安装
- 使用其他团队签名
- 让Xcode自动管理签名
- 确保我使用开发人员配置文件(而不是发行版)进行构建
正在使用的插件:
- 科尔多瓦插件照相机
- 科尔多瓦插件
- cordova插件控制台
- cordova插件设备
- cordova插件文件
- cordova插件文件传输
- 应用浏览器中的cordova插件
- cordova插件网络信息
- cordova插件屏幕
- cordova插件状态栏
- cordova插件白名单
- cordova-plugin-x-toast
- cordova插件sqlite存储
- cordova插件部署
- cordova插件键盘
- mx.ferreyra.callnumber
如果您拥有所有功能,请重新构建应用程序并试用。您必须检查您的UUID设备是否已在developer.apple.com上注册,并且必须将其添加到配置文件中
如果您拥有所有资源,请重新构建应用程序并试用。IMHO这更多的是iOS签名问题而不是ionic,请仔细检查配置文件是否未过期。IMHO这更多的是iOS签名问题而不是ionic,仔细检查配置文件是否未过期。是否将其上载到itunes,然后尝试安装?@Shoaeb否,我只是在构建应用程序,将其存档为企业应用程序,然后将
.ipa
文件(以及清单等)上载到我们的服务器。这一直都很好(并且仍然适用于我们的Ionic 3应用程序),但突然间,它对Ionic v1应用程序不起作用。如果我通过USB连接设备并将其直接运行到设备上(即未存档,仅构建,然后在设备上运行)然后它就安装了,没有任何问题。你可以发布你正在使用的插件列表吗?@Shoaeb更新了这个问题:-)你有没有再次尝试删除和添加平台ios?你是否将其上传到itunes然后尝试安装?@Shoaeb没有,我只是在构建应用程序,将其归档为企业应用程序,然后将.ipa
文件(以及清单等)上载到我们的服务器。这一直都很好(并且仍然适用于我们的Ionic 3应用程序),但突然间,它对Ionic v1应用程序不起作用。如果我通过USB连接设备并将其直接运行到设备上(即未存档,只是构建然后在设备上运行),那么它将安装而不会出现任何问题。您可以发布您正在使用的插件列表吗?@Shoaeb更新了问题:-)您是否再次尝试删除和添加平台ios?这就是原因。我去了苹果开发者中心,登录并查看了配置文件(以及密钥、证书等)。创建了一个新的配置文件,下载并安装在Xcode中,一切都很好。有趣的是,这一切都发生了,尽管我告诉Xcode自动管理签名,所以选中该复选框并不一定能阻止这种情况的发生这就是原因。我去了苹果开发者中心,登录并查看了配置文件(以及密钥、证书等)。创建了一个新的配置文件,下载并安装在Xcode中,一切都很好。有趣的是,尽管我告诉Xcode自动管理签名,但这一切都发生了,所以选中该复选框并不一定能阻止这种情况的发生